What’s Mold, and Why Worry?

Mold is a fungus that loves wet, humid spots. It’s often found in bathrooms, kitchens, or basements—anywhere damp. It can trigger allergies, breathing issues, and sometimes more severe health problems. It’s crucial to tackle mold growth early.

Spotting Mold at Home

Mold gives off a musty smell and can be black, green, or white. It may grow in patches or streaks, but it’s not always easy to see. If mold might be hiding in your home, it’s wise to get a professional check to know for sure.

Removing Mold Safely and Effectively

Mold removal can be a tricky and delicate process, but it’s important to take the necessary steps to ensure it’s done safely and effectively.

Here are some key steps to follow when removing mold from your home or business: Please remember that when in doubt, hire it out. We highly recommend the use of a professional mold removal company.

  • Identify the source of moisture and address it. Mold thrives in damp environments, so it’s important to identify the source of the moisture and address it before removing the mold. This may involve fixing a leaky pipe, installing a dehumidifier, or improving ventilation in the affected area.
  • Protect yourself. Mold can be dangerous to your health, so it’s important to protect yourself when removing it. Wear gloves, a mask, and protective clothing to prevent exposure.
  • Remove the mold. Depending on the extent of the mold growth, you may need to hire a professional to remove it. If you decide to do it yourself, be sure to follow proper safety protocols and use the right cleaning products.
  • Clean and disinfect the area. Once the mold has been removed, it’s important to thoroughly clean and disinfect the area to prevent future growth.
  • Keep it dry. It’s imperative that the source of the moisture be corrected, or mold may return.

 

Preventing Future Mold Growth

Preventing future mold growth is key to keeping your home clean and safe. Here are some tips to help prevent mold from growing in your home or business:

  • Control humidity: Keep the humidity level in your home below 60% to prevent mold growth. Use a dehumidifier if necessary.
  • Fix leaks promptly. Any leaks in your home should be addressed as soon as possible to prevent moisture buildup.
  • Improve ventilation: Proper ventilation can help reduce humidity levels and prevent mold growth. Use exhaust fans in bathrooms and kitchens, and open windows when weather permits.
  • Clean and dry wet areas promptly. Any areas that become wet should be cleaned and dried promptly to prevent mold growth.

What Happens When You Call Us?

  • Inspection: We start with a thorough check to see how much mold there is and how to best remove it.
  • Containment: Using HEPA air filters and negative air machines, we’ll keep mold and spores from spreading.
  • Removal: We’ll physically remove mold, use chemical treatments to kill it, and clean and disinfect all affected areas.
  • Final Checks: If mold came from water issues like sewage backups, we’ll fix those too, stopping mold from coming back.

What is mold and why is it dangerous?

Mold is a type of fungus that grows in damp and humid environments. It can cause a range of health issues, including respiratory problems, allergic reactions, and even neurological problems in some cases.

How can I identify mold in my home?

Mold can often be identified by its distinct musty odor, but it’s not always visible to the naked eye. It can appear in a variety of colors, including black, green, and white, and can grow in patches or streaks. If you suspect you have mold in your home, it’s important to have it professionally tested to determine the extent of the growth.

What are the health risks of mold exposure?

Mold exposure can cause a variety of health difficulties, particularly in persons who have allergies or respiratory problems. Mold exposure can cause sneezing, coughing, and itchy eyes, as well as worsen illnesses like asthma. Toxic black mold exposure may result in more severe symptoms, including neurological issues, in severe situations.
